In the afternoon of a new moon, Milo and Merritt are looking for the moon in the sky.
Merritt: "The moon isn't in the sky, Milo. Where do you think it is?"
Milo: "Home."
*
Milo is very upset and cranky as Merritt is getting dinner ready. She tells him to be patient and he goes back to the living room, crying, where music is playing. The song being played is "Don't Worry About a Thing" by Bob Marley. The song calms Milo downs as he listens to the lyrics. Eventually he even starts to sing along.
*
We're all at the dinner table eating. Milo looks at his bib then looks at me.
Milo: "Dada needs a bib."
*
Later, I burp during the meal. There is a pause as Milo looks at me.
Milo: "Dada, 'scuse."
Fred: "Oh, that's right, Milo. Daddy burped. Excuse me."
Milo: "'Scuse me."
*
Every single night when I hold/hug/kiss Milo before he goes to sleep...
Milo: "Sing ABCDEFG, Daddy."
Fred: "Let's see. What song shall I sing you, tonight, Milo?"
Milo: "ABCDEFG."
Fred: "How about Twinkle Twinkle Little Star?"
Milo: "ABCDEFG."
Fred: "Or maybe Itsy Bitsy Spider?"
Milo: "ABCDEFG."
Fred: "Oh, I know! How about ABCDEFG?"
Milo: [quietly waits.]
I sing him the ABCDEFG song ending with "Yay, Milo. I love you."Comments:Add a comment:

Lot of catching up to do:
MILO'S BIRTHDAY
Baba and Marty came and stayed with us for Milo's bday weekend. Halmuni was in Seattle with my oldest brother Michael who was expecting their first born's birth at that time (more on that later.)
Milo's birthday party was great. The first half was attended by all the non-parent friends and the second half was when all the kids and their parents showed up. Milo felt a little overwhelmed until the children showed up. Merritt made a Train Cake which was a huge hit. He got a lot of train-themed toys in addition to a Betta fish which was at first named Tuna but then it became Noona.
WASHINGTON DC
Then we went to Washington DC for Memorial Day Weekend to attend a friend's wedding. The whole trip went very well. It helped that we flew out and stayed at the same hotel as Mary, Charlie and Nicholas and flew back with Ruth and Helena. Milo did pretty well on both flights and there was only one night that he had a hard time sleeping, mainly because we kept him up WAY past his beddtime (rehearsal dinner night).
Milo was a big hit at all the parties. He's very friendly and outgoing and open to slapping high fives and blowing kisses to people he's just met. He was completely mesmerized by the band at the reception. We all had a great time and enjoyed ourselves. We saw a major shift in Milo's growth, being able to play by himself and interact with others without our presence.
YO ADRIEN!
Milo has a brand new cousin! On May 31st, 2005, Adrien Kyungho Chung was born, the first son of a first son of a first son. Everyone is happy and doing well. We can't wait to meet him come this July 4th holiday at my parents new home in Irvine, CA.Comments:Add a comment:
